## Changelog — FareForge 4.2.0

The default rule-evaluation order in FareForge now runs surcharge rules before zone discounts, reversing the prior behavior. Shipments quoted under the old ordering may show fee deltas of up to 3%; the reconciliation job flags these automatically. Fallback rates for unmatched zones were also raised to the contractual ceiling. If you are paged for quote mismatches tonight, verify the engine is running with the following configuration values.

service settings:
[pelius]
port = 7000
region = north-2
host = pelius.tolvaqhq.internal
team = casax
timeout_ms = 2000
retries = 1

### Runbook: InkMill Markdown Pipeline — Renderer Stall

If rendered previews stop updating, first check the InkMill worker queue depth; a stall above five minutes means the sanitizer stage is wedged. Drain the queue with `inkmill drain --safe`, then restart workers one at a time to preserve cache warmth. Record the restart in the incident log, and include the build token printed below.

trace token, bawig-yageg: htk6_3563df

CI note for security review: the Harrowfield config hot-reload path bypasses the signed-bundle check when the watcher fires within 5s of process start. Confirmed on three runner classes. Impact: an unsigned config could be loaded during that window if an attacker controls the mount. Mitigation shipped: reload is now deferred until signature verification completes; race closed in the current candidate. No evidence of exploitation in logs. Verify the fix is present by matching the candidate's build token, recorded immediately below.

session token of kagup-hahaf = htk3_2b8

# Fuel-usage rollup for the Drovermark fleet report.
#
# Readings arrive per vehicle at irregular intervals, so we bucket
# into fixed windows and interpolate gaps up to a bounded span;
# longer gaps are flagged rather than guessed. Outlier burn rates
# are clamped before aggregation. Keep these in sync with the
# dashboard's assumptions. The tuning constants follow.

tuning table, kawep-tawif:
CAPS = {
    "olidor": 80,
    "belion": 7,
    "quenys": 225,
    "druox": 839,
    "fraath": 482,
}